After reading the very good The first fifteen lives of Harry August, I attacked this work written much earlier. The story is quite different here as Jeff, the hero who keeps reliving his life between the 60 and 88 is alone and trying many tricks to improve his life and the experience he withdraws. Besides a smooth and pleasant writing, the book exudes a form of poetry and interrogation of humanity. Jeff asks much and poses a peaceful view of the world.
